What is the formula to find the coordinates of a point that divides a line segment in the ratio m₁:m₂? |
Card: 1 / 30 |
![]() Coordinates of P = ((m₁ × x₂ + m₂ × x₁) / (m₁ + m₂), (m₁ × y₂ + m₂ × y₁) / (m₁ + m₂)) |

If point P(5, 5) divides the segment from A(0, 0) to B(x, y) in a ratio of 2:3, how do you find x and y? |
Card: 17 / 30 |
Set up equations: 5 = (2x + 3 × 0) / (2 + 3) and 5 = (2y + 3 × 0) / (2 + 3); Solve for x and y to find x = 7.5 and y = 7.5. |
